Tiling hallway (10mm tiles) with several doors involved, what are your prefrerences with regards to cutting. Doorframes or Tiles??? any Tips greatly appreciated.

make the tiles fit the frame usually, if you start cutting frames you might have to try to slide tiles 'under' frame.

in theory its alot neater to cut frames etc for tiles to fit but not always practicle as it depends upon tile format, anything larger than 400 x400 you cant always slide tiles under due to there size.. dave....
